A West Swedish Collector’s Home

Bukowskis presents the auction A West Swedish Collector’s Home – a unique opportunity to acquire timeless treasures from a carefully curated collection. Here, classical antiques and authentic vernacular furniture come together in a harmonious whole that reflects both craftsmanship and historical heritage. Each object carries its own story, where elegant and rustic interior pieces meet to convey the feeling of a living cultural legacy.

Among the highlights of the auction is a refined Rococo commode veneered in burr elm, its warm lustre making it a true focal point. Also on offer are a pair of rare pewter candlesticks in the Carolingian Baroque style, made by Christopher Wickman – pieces that combine historical weight with artistic elegance. A West Swedish Collector’s Home is an auction for those seeking the unique, the authentic, and the enduring.
